If you live in the Northeast, you call it soda. If you reside in the Midwest, it’s pop. From the South? You call all carbonated beverages coke. No matter what you call it, your carbonated beverage fix probably comes from either Coca-Cola or Pepsi or one of the many variations of those classic brands.
